About
PhosAgro is a Russian chemical holding company producing fertilizer, phosphates and feed phosphates. The company is based in Moscow, Russia, and its subsidiaries include Apatit, a company based in the Murmansk Region and engaged in the extraction of apatite rock.
Phosagro is one of the world’s leading producers of phosphate-based fertilisers. The Company is Europe’s largest producer of phosphate-based fertilisers, the world’s largest producer of high-grade phosphate rock and the world’s second largest producer of MAP and DAP, Russia’s only producer of feed monocalcium phosphate, and also the sole producer of nepheline concentrate in Russia. The UN first named PhosAgro a Global Compact LEAD company in 2019, PhosAgro became 36th LEAD participants globally.
